Quarterly Planning Note — Annual Billing Transition

Grayvale Software will migrate eligible accounts from monthly to annual billing starting Q1. Expected effects: upfront cash improvement of ~18%, modest churn risk among smaller tiers, discount cap set at 12%. Finance to update revenue recognition schedules and deferred income tracking by the planning deadline. Strategic context for this shift is recorded below.

board note of kadug-tawig: Only 5 of the 100 pilot accounts renewed Oliath, so a churn review is set for April 15.

Welcome to the Gullwing on-call rotation. The metrics sidecar, Tallyfin, runs alongside every service pod and aggregates counters before shipping them upstream. If Tallyfin's control socket rejects your credentials during an incident, do not redeploy the pod; this discards buffered metrics permanently. Instead, invoke the recovery shell from the host and authenticate with the team passphrase. For completeness, the current recovery passphrase is recorded here:

recovery phrase for fajef-tagaf: ulaeth-tamvan-sorwyn-kaseth-sorir

**Harwick Plant Capacity Review — Managers Only**

The Velmont line at our Harwick facility is running at 94% utilization, leaving no buffer for the Corvane order expansion. Options assessed: a third shift, outsourcing to the Pellard site, or a new extrusion cell. Capital estimates and staffing impacts are documented below for your review. The confidential note that follows summarizes the recommended path and its commercial rationale.

internal memo for tagef-hadup: Gross margin on Ulaath came in at 15 percent against a plan of 5 percent. Only 7 of the 120 pilot accounts renewed Ulaath, so a churn review is set for October 15.